Brief summary

This study looks at how well a new medicine, NNC0385-0434, works to lower blood cholesterol levels. Participants will either get NNC0385-0434 as a tablet (a potential new medicine), or placebo as a tablet (a dummy medicine that looks like NNC0385-0434 but has no effect on the body), or evolocumab as an injection (a medicine that doctors can already prescribe). Which treatment participants get is decided by chance. If participants get NNC0385-0434 or placebo participants will need to take 1 tablet every morning. If participants get evolocumab participants will need to take 1 injection every 2 weeks. The study will last for about 22 weeks. About 255 people will participate in the study. Participants will have 9 visits to the clinic and 2 phone calls with the study doctor. Some people will be invited to participate in a sub-study and will have 4 extra visits (13 visits in total). Participants will have blood samples taken at all visits to the clinic (except visit 0). At 4 clinic visits, participants will have an electrocardiogram (ECG). This is a test to check your heart. Women can only take part in the study if they are not able to become pregnant.

Inclusion criteria

* Males or females of non-childbearing potential. * Established atherosclerotic cardiovascular disease (ASCVD) (criteria a) or ASCVD risk (criteria b): 1. Age 40 years or older at the time of signing informed consent and history of ASCVD 2. Age above 50 years at the time of signing informed consent and with ASCVD risk * Serum LDL-C above or equal to 1.8 mmol/L (above or equal to 70 mg/dL) as measured by the central laboratory at screening. * Japanese participants: Serum LDL-C above or equal to 2.6 mmol/L (above or equal to 100 mg/dL) for participants of 40 years of age or older and with a history of coronary heart disease, and serum LDL-C above or equal to 3.1 mmol/L (above or equal to 120 mg/dL) for all other Japanese participants * Participants must be on maximally tolerated dose of statins. * Participants not receiving statin must have documented evidence of intolerance to all doses of at least two different statins.

Exclusion criteria

* Treatment with PCSK9i therapy (alirocumab or evolocumab within 90 days prior to screening) or PCSK9 siRNA therapy (inclisiran within 12 months prior to screening). * Fasting triglyceride above 4.52 mmol/L (above 400 mg/dL) as measured by the central laboratory at screening. * Myocardial infarction, stroke, hospitalization for unstable angina pectoris or transient ischaemic attack within 180 days prior to the day of screening. * Renal impairment with eGFR less than 30 ml/min/1.73 m2 as measured by the central laboratory at screening

Outcome results

Primary

Percentage Change in Low-density Lipoprotein (LDL)-Cholesterol

Percentage change in LDL-cholesterol (LDL-C) (measured in milligrams per deciliter \[mg/dL\]) at week 12 is presented. Data is reported for the on-treatment period. The on-treatment period is the time period where participants were considered exposed to trial product. The observation period starts at the date of first dose of trial product and ends at the first date of any of the following: The follow-up visit or the last date on randomised treatment regimen + 58 days or the end-date for the 'in-trial' observation period. The in-trial period is defined as the uninterrupted time interval from date of randomisation to date of last contact with trial site.

Time frame: Baseline (week 0), week 12

Population: FAS included all randomized participants. Overall number of participants analyzed = participants with available data for this outcome measure.

ArmMeasureValue (MEAN)Dispersion
NNC0385-0434 15 mgPercentage Change in Low-density Lipoprotein (LDL)-Cholesterol-27 Percentage change of LDL cholesterolStandard Deviation 19
NNC0385-0434 40 mgPercentage Change in Low-density Lipoprotein (LDL)-Cholesterol-41 Percentage change of LDL cholesterolStandard Deviation 37
NNC0385-0434 100 mgPercentage Change in Low-density Lipoprotein (LDL)-Cholesterol-55 Percentage change of LDL cholesterolStandard Deviation 20
PlaceboPercentage Change in Low-density Lipoprotein (LDL)-Cholesterol6 Percentage change of LDL cholesterolStandard Deviation 41
Evolocumab 140 mgPercentage Change in Low-density Lipoprotein (LDL)-Cholesterol-59 Percentage change of LDL cholesterolStandard Deviation 22
